    [size=36]The President of the Republic affirms that it respects the sovereignty of states and rejects interference and attacks[/size]



    [You must be registered and logged in to see this image.]
     
    Baghdad/
    The President of the Republic, Barham Salih, stressed today, Monday, the respect for the sovereignty of states and the rejection of interference and attacks, while receiving the Turkish ambassador to Iraq, Fatih Yildiz, on the occasion of the end of his duties.
    A statement by the Presidency of the Republic stated, “The President of the Republic, Barham Salih, received, today, at the Peace Palace in Baghdad, the Turkish Ambassador to Iraq, Fatih Yildiz, on the occasion of the end of his duties, as the President commended the efforts of the ambassador during his tenure in Iraq in order to develop relations between the two countries, He wished him success in his future duties.
    He added, "During the meeting, they discussed the bilateral relations between the two countries and work to strengthen them in various fields to serve the interests of the peoples of the two friendly countries. Developments in the region were also discussed."
    The President of the Republic stressed “the importance of stabilizing the foundations of stability in the region, easing tensions, supporting the path of dialogue and convergence in discussing outstanding issues, respecting the sovereignty of states and rejecting interventions and attacks and everything that undermines confidence building and threatens peace, and the importance of joint action in order to consolidate regional and international peace and security. “.
